VIRGINIA ELECTRIC AND POWER COMPANY SURRY POWER STATION UNITS 1 AND 2 NORTH ANNA POWER STATION UNITS 1 AND 2 FITNESS FOR DUTY PROGRAM SEMI-ANNUAL PERFORMANCE DATA REPORT Enclosed is the Virginia Electric and Power Company Semi-Annual Fitness for Duty (FFD) Program Performance Data* Report for July 1, 1997 through December 31, 1997. This report is submitted pursuant to 10 CFR 26.71 (d). includes summaries of management sanctions imposed, actions completed to improve the program, events reported to the NRC, and our random testing rate. Attachment 2 contains the standard FFD data forms for North Anna Power Station, Surry Power Station, Innsbrook Technical Center (corporate), and Westinghouse Electric Corporation.

ATTACHMENT 1

SUMMARY

OF EVENTS AND MANAGEMENT ACTIONS

SUMMARY

OF MANAGEMENT SANCTIONS IMPOSED JULY 1 THROUGH DECEMBER 31, 1997 VIRGINIA ELECTRIC AND POWER COMPANY EMPLOYEES No Virginia Electric and Power Company employees were sanctioned during this period.

CONTRACTOR EMPLOYEES RANDOM TESTS (Resulted in revocation and denial of unescorted access authorization)

Confirmed positive tests for illegal drug(s) 1 Test Refusal / Failure to cooperate 1 PRE-ACCESS TESTS (Resulted in denial of unescorted access authorization)

Confirmed positive tests for illegal drug(s) 7 Confirmed positive tests for illegal drug(s) and alcohol 1

SUMMARY

OF MANAGEMENT ACTIONS COMPLETED TO IMPROVE THE FFD PROGRAM JULY 1 THROUGH DECEMBER..31 '* 1997 No changes were made to the FFD Program during this reporting period.

SUMMARY

OF EVENTS REPORTED TO THE NRC BY VIRGINIA ELECTRIC AND POWER COMPANY JULY 1- THROUGH DECEMBER 31*; 1997 On November 19, 1997, Virginia Electric and Power Company reported a confirmed positive chemical test (random) for a contract supervisor at Surry Power Station.

VIRGINIA ELECTRIC AND POWER COMPANY RANDOM TESTING RATE JULY 1 THROUGH DECEMBER 31, 1997 Virginia Electric and Power Company Random Testing Rate: 50.71°/o Employees Contractors Surry Power Station 50.5% 51.1%

North Anna Power Station 50.6% 51.2%

Innsbrook Technical Center 50.6% 59.3%
